Quickstart VM 5.5 failed to boot on VirtualBox 5.0.14


Not sure why it was so challenging to bring up Cloudera CDH 5.5 on VirtualBox 5.0.14 on my Windows 7 workstation (64-bit). My desktop is a Lenovo 30AGS01Y00 w/ 1 Intel64 CPU, 16GB RAM, and 1TB of HDD. The detail OS version: 6.1.7601 Service Pack 1 Build 7601.

After installing VirtualBox and unzip Cloudera QuickStart VM 5.5, I created my VM with Red Hat (64-bit), Memory Size: 8,192MB and the "Use an existing virtual hard disk file" option to point to the vmdk file of the Cloudera quickstart for virtual box file. After the VM was created I adjusted its settings, as recommended, such as "Shared Clipboard", "DragnDrop", "Boot Order" (leave Hard Disk only).

The chipset setting was PIIX3 by default. It made no difference when I tried both PIIX3 and ICH9.

I left Processor as 1 CPU because my desktop has only 1 physical CPU even though its VT-x and physical HyperThreading were enabled. Nested Paging was also enabled.

The Storage of the Cloudera VM was created with SATA and Type: AHCI. The rest of settings remained no change (as default).

When I tried to boot the VM my VM screen looked exactly the same as depicted in this question: Virtual machine "Cloudera quick start" not booting

I've been Googling this issues for about a week. The above question is the closest case I could find on the web. I tried a variety of VM settings but no luck. Not sure what the root cause is.

I tried to fall back to Cloudera QuickStart VM 5.4.2. No luck either.
